What Is NAD⁺ — And Why It’s So Crucial
NAD⁺ is a coenzyme found in every cell. It plays essential roles in:
-
Cellular energy production (helping convert nutrients into ATP)
-
DNA repair and genomic stability
-
Regulating metabolism and mitochondrial function
-
Supporting enzymes involved in longevity, e.g. sirtuins
As we age, NAD⁺ levels naturally decline, which impairs mitochondrial efficiency and cellular resilience.
Because NAD⁺ itself is a large molecule and not easily absorbed orally, many supplements provide precursors such as nicotinamide riboside (NR) or nicotinamide mononucleotide (NMN), which the body can convert into NAD⁺.
Numerous studies are exploring NAD⁺ boosting strategies as a promising approach in regenerative medicine and aging biology.
The Science Behind NAD⁺ Supplements
Before diving into the OWNONE formula, it’s helpful to survey what the current scientific literature says about NAD⁺ boosting:
-
A double-blind, placebo-controlled trial showed that nicotinamide riboside (NR) supplementation (500 mg twice daily) increased NAD⁺ in peripheral blood mononuclear cells by ~60 %.
-
Some studies hint at improved vascular function, lower systolic blood pressure, and reduced arterial stiffness, especially in individuals with higher baseline blood pressure.
-
NAD⁺ is linked to neuroprotection: it helps reduce DNA damage and restore mitochondrial function in neurons, making it a candidate in neurodegenerative research.
-
In skin health, NAD⁺’s roles in DNA repair and antioxidant pathways could help counteract UV damage, reduce premature aging, and support skin vitality.
-
Safety-wise, NAD⁺ precursor supplements (NR, NMN) are generally well tolerated in human trials, with occasional mild side effects (nausea, headaches).
However, clinical evidence is still evolving — long-term human outcome data remains limited, and results may vary based on dosage, formulation, and individual physiology.
